原创 將pdf轉換成圖片在轉換回pdf文件

將pdf轉換成圖片在轉換回pdf文件 之所有要這麼做主要是曲線解決pdf文本內容增加覆蓋層後依然可以複製出來的問題。查了不少資料發現通過覆蓋層的方式並不能去除原有的文字內容,只是達到了掩耳盜鈴的效果而已。於是我們打算將加密後的pd

原创 Java 從指定URL下載文件並保存到指定目錄

Java從指定URL下載文件並保存到指定目錄代碼實現測試代碼 做爬蟲功能時候,經常需要通過url將文件保存到本地。網上看到不少例子,代碼都比較繁雜,需要自己讀取文件流並輸出流到文件。在這裏,我們通過API來實現這個功能,代碼簡單清

原创 Java Swing實現登陸功能

Java Swing實現登陸功能使用swing實現用戶登錄功能構建用戶登錄界面程序入口 使用swing實現用戶登錄功能 構建用戶登錄界面 /** * @author FeianLing * @date 2019/9/9 *

原创 將Excel表的數據導入mysql

將Excel表的數據導入mysql準備工作在mysql已有表 準備工作 安裝Navicat 12 for MySQL工具 工具下載地址:https://www.navicat.com.cn/products 在mysql已有表

原创 Java Swing 簡介

Java Swing 簡介Swing 是什麼? Swing 是什麼? Swing 是一款專門爲java設計的GUI工具包。數據java類庫的一部分。使用 Swing 來開發圖形界面比 AWT 更加方便,因爲 Swing 是一種輕量

原创 Java 二維數初始化方式

Java 二維數初始化方式二維數據初始化 二維數據初始化 我們常見的二維數據初始化方式有三種方式 使用大括號直接賦值(這種情況使用已參數已知,且變量較少的情況) 給定二維數據的大小 給定第一維數據的大小,第二維數據已經情況變化

原创 Java Swing table列表增加操作按鈕

Java Swing table列表增加操作按鈕我要的最終效果開始表演構建我要顯示的view 我要的最終效果 網上關於Swing的資料還是相對比較少的。關於在列表後面添加操作按鈕,我更是找了好久都沒有找到。 開始表演 實現Tab

原创 使用webmagic+selenium+PhantomJS 提取加密js反爬蟲的網站數據

使用webmagic+selenium+PhantomJS 提取加密js反爬蟲的網站數據前言核心代碼 前言 因爲業務需要,我需要抓取歐盟商標查詢網站的數據,經過分析發現,該網站通過混淆加密js寫入cookie的方式進行反爬蟲,js

原创 提升10倍生產力:IDEA遠程一鍵部署SpringBoot到Docker

原文鏈接:https://juejin.im/post/5d026212f265da1b8608828b 提升10倍生產力:IDEA遠程一鍵部署SpringBoot到Docker一、開發

原创 阿里企業郵箱POP\SMTP\IMAP地址和端口信息

阿里企業郵箱POP\SMTP\IMAP地址和端口信息 阿里企業郵箱各個服務器地址及端口信息如下: 收件服務器地址: POP 服務器地址:pop3.mxhichina.com 端口110,SSL 加密端口995 或 IMAP 服務器

原创 SMTP、POP3和IMAP協議的區別

SMTP、POP3和IMAP協議的區別SMTPPOP3IMAP總結 SMTP SMTP 的全稱是“Simple Mail Transfer Protocol”,即簡單郵件傳輸協議。它是一組用於從源地址到目的地址傳輸郵件的規範,通過

原创 記JavaMail判斷郵件是否已讀的坑

記JavaMail判斷郵件是否已讀的坑 使用JavaMail實現監控郵箱重要郵件並獲取附件保存到服務器,在做這個功能的時候遇到一個大坑,就是在判斷郵件是否已讀的時候,在網上看到很多例子,都是通過msg.getFlags()方法獲取

原创 org.springframework.http.InvalidMediaTypeException: Invalid mime type "application.....

org.springframework.http.InvalidMediaTypeException: Invalid mime type "application/x-www-form-urlencoded charset=UT

原创 使用iText對pdf中敏感信息進行馬賽克處理

使用iText對pdf中敏感信息進行馬賽克處理需求背景實現邏輯實現代碼定位敏感詞座標對敏感信息進行馬賽克敏感信息實體類 需求背景 系統需要發送部分pdf文件給客戶,但是原pdf中有部分敏感信息需要進行屏蔽。 實現邏輯 定位敏感信

原创 java.lang.NullPointerException: Font and size must be set before writing any text

java.lang.NullPointerException: Font and size must be set before writing any text問題描述問題原因定義字體demo 問題描述 使用iText操作pdf